Free Zone Incentives Explained

by FTJosfelJohn225 September 10, 2025

The United Arab Emirates has developed one of the most attractive business environments in the world through its network of free zones. These specialized economic areas are designed to support international trade, attract foreign investment, and encourage innovation across multiple industries.

Dubai is home to several world-class free zones that provide businesses with modern infrastructure, efficient regulatory systems, and strong global connectivity. Companies operating in these zones benefit from a range of incentives that simplify business operations and support international expansion.

Free zones have played a major role in the UAE’s economic diversification strategy by encouraging global companies, startups, and entrepreneurs to establish regional operations in the country.

This article explains the key incentives offered by UAE free zones and how these benefits support business growth and global trade.

Full Foreign Ownership

One of the most significant advantages of operating in a UAE free zone is the ability for foreign investors to maintain full ownership of their businesses. Unlike traditional business structures in some jurisdictions, free zones allow international entrepreneurs to establish and operate companies without requiring a local partner.

This ownership structure provides businesses with greater control over operations and strategic decision-making.

Companies can independently manage investments, expansion plans, and global trade activities.

This flexibility makes free zones highly attractive to international investors.
